Yellow Wagtail

Taxidermy case of adult male and adult female Yellow Wagtail by Edward Hart.

Taxidermy case of adult male and adult female Yellow Wagtail. According to Edward Hart, writing on 6 April 1927, 'Left (no 1): adult male, May 1887, summer plumage; right (no 2): adult female, May 1887, summer plumage, nest and three eggs. Obtained by me on Burton Meadows, Christchurch. Sexes differ, summer and winter plumage differ. Mounted by me'.
